Pomona, CA is considered a suburban city. It is located in Los Angeles County, about 30 miles east of downtown Los Angeles.

In terms of landscape, Pomona is situated in the Pomona Valley, surrounded by foothills and mountains. The area has a mix of residential neighborhoods, commercial areas, and open spaces. The city itself is characterized by a suburban feel with a moderate population density.

Pomona offers a range of amenities to its residents. There are several shopping centers, including the Pomona Valley Retail Center, the Pomona Plaza Shopping Center, and the Rio Rancho Town Center, offering a variety of stores, restaurants, and entertainment options. The city also has numerous parks and recreational facilities, such as Ganesha Park, Bonelli Park, and the Pomona Fairplex.

When it comes to churches, Pomona has a diverse religious community with various places of worship. Some notable churches include Saint Joseph Catholic Church, Pomona First Baptist Church, New Beginnings Community Church, and the First Presbyterian Church of Pomona, among others.

For healthcare services, Pomona has several hospitals and healthcare facilities. The Pomona Valley Hospital Medical Center is the largest and most comprehensive hospital in the area, providing a wide range of medical services. Other healthcare facilities include Casa Colina Hospital and Centers for Healthcare, Western University of Health Sciences, and various clinics and smaller medical centers throughout the city.

Overall, Pomona, CA is a suburban city with a range of amenities and services, including a variety of landscape features, churches, hospitals, and other healthcare facilities to meet the needs of its residents.

Cost of Nursing Homes in Pomona, CA

When comparing senior living costs in Pomona, CA, to nearby cities, several factors come into play, including the type of care required (independent living, assisted living, or nursing care), amenities, and the overall cost of living in each city.

Compare the Average Monthly Cost with Nearby Cities

Pomona$6,841
La Verne$8,594
Claremont$5,549
Montclair$6,997
Chino$5,520
San Dimas$5,511
Ontario$6,331
